What Is a Photovoltaic Energy Storage System?
Photovoltaic power generation energy storage systems combine solar panels with advanced battery technology to store excess energy for later use. Imagine it as a safety net for solar power—when the sun isn't shining, your lights stay on. These systems are revolutionizing how homes, businesses, and industries manage renewable energy.
Why This Technology Matters for Modern Energy Needs
Solar energy is intermittent—what happens when clouds roll in or night falls? That's where energy storage steps in. By 2025, the global solar storage market is projected to reach $15 billion, driven by demand for reliable clean energy solutions. Let's break down the key components:
- Solar Panels: Convert sunlight into electricity
- Battery Storage: Stores surplus energy (common types: lithium-ion, flow batteries)
- Inverter System: Manages energy flow between panels, batteries, and the grid

Choosing the Right System Provider
When selecting a partner for photovoltaic energy solutions, consider these critical factors:
- Battery cycle life (aim for 6,000+ cycles)
- Warranty coverage (minimum 10 years)
- Grid compatibility features

FAQ: Solar Energy Storage Demystified
- How long do PV storage batteries last?
- Most modern lithium-ion systems last 10-15 years with proper maintenance.
- Can I go completely off-grid?
- Yes, but system sizing is crucial. We recommend hybrid systems for reliability.
- What maintenance is required?
- Annual checkups and software updates ensure optimal performance.
